How one can Set up a WordPress Theme
After getting your web site up and operating on WordPress — full with its personal area and internet hosting — putting in a theme is definitely quite simple.
Simply entry your WordPress dashboard and navigate to the Theme > Look tab. As soon as there, choose the Add New button on the high of the web page.
WordPress will then mean you can add the .zip file that you just obtained after buying your theme or obtain whichever WP theme from the that you just selected. When the theme is in place, all it’s important to do is go to the Themes tab and hit the Activate button, and your new theme is able to go.

#2 Prioritize Efficiency and Velocity
If there’s one factor individuals hate, it’s a gradual web site. There are a whole lot of elements that may have an effect on your website’s velocity, however the theme you choose will play a big position. Some themes are higher optimized than others, in order that they are typically quicker throughout the board.
It may be laborious to gauge a theme’s degree of optimization with out taking it for a check drive, however you possibly can have a look at current opinions and run a velocity check (through WebPageTest or GTmetrix) on the theme’s demo web site to get a fast concept.

#6 Affirm Related Plugin Assist
Plugin compatibility points can manifest in some ways. In case you are choosy concerning the theme and plugins you utilize, these issues must be few and much between. That being mentioned, if in case you have particular plugins in thoughts for powering key performance in your web site, it’s price checking to make sure your high theme choices are suitable.
For instance, WooCommerce is the primary plugin for implementing ecommerce performance. As such, WooCommerce theme integration is a key consideration if you wish to begin an internet retailer.
A couple of different standard WordPress plugins and options that you just would possibly wish to contemplate embody:
- Elementor
- MemberPress
- BuddyPress
- LifterLMS

#9 Affirm Common Developer Assist
Should you run into any points together with your theme, it’s at all times good to know that you may flip to its builders for recommendation on easy methods to remedy it. Ideally, your theme’s builders ought to give you a number of help channels, actively attempting to assist their person base.
However help isn’t restricted to customer support. WordPress is a platform that undergoes common updates, a few of which massively change the performance of the core platform. Themes should be up to date regularly to maintain up with these modifications (issues like the brand new web page builder and block editor!)
#10 Verify for Multilingual Performance
There are a whole lot of instruments you need to use to translate your WordPress pages and create a multilingual web site. Nevertheless, for this to work, you’ll wish to use a theme that’s translation prepared. Try to search for compatibility with the next plugins to get began:
- TranslatePress
- Polylang
- WPML
- Weglot
- MultilingualPress
On condition that English is utilized by solely 26% of world web customers, multilingual help is a characteristic that’s price investing in.
#11 Prioritize Accessible Design Practices
WordPress web sites that prioritize accessibility are a win-win for everybody concerned. Search for themes constructed to create a user-friendly expertise for individuals with disabilities, conserving in thoughts issues like shade distinction, typography alternative, and visible hierarchy.
Typography
Typography is a technique of arranging a typeface in variations of font, measurement, and spacing. This includes making textual content’s look, type, and association readable and visually pleasing.
Numerous this stuff could be adjusted when customizing your theme, but it surely nonetheless helps to have a great start line. Additionally keep in mind to check your chosen theme for compatibility with display screen readers and keyboard navigation, since integrating these options right into a theme that doesn’t already help it might probably require a whole lot of effort.
#12 Seek for Ecommerce Assist
WooCommerce is essentially the most feature-complete WP plugin for ecommerce web sites. In search of themes that particularly help WooCommerce is an efficient method to make sure ecommerce compatibility on your web site.
You ought to be searching for devoted interior pages and templates to seamlessly showcase your merchandise. Even when your theme doesn’t point out WooCommerce particularly, verify to make sure that the theme’s demo web site comprises ample examples of ecommerce content material like a purchasing cart and checkout web page.

#14 Persist with Respected Sources
Themes from respected sources are much less more likely to include malicious code, safety vulnerabilities, or hidden backdoors that might compromise your web site’s security. Respected theme builders additionally make investments extra effort and time into creating high-quality themes that adhere to design and coding greatest practices.
Listed below are just a few examples of reputed web sites for buying and downloading themes on your WordPress:
- WordPress Theme Listing: The WordPress.org repository provides a wide array of free WordPress themes that adhere to strict high quality and safety pointers.
- StudioPress: Recognized for his or her drag-and-drop Genesis Framework, StudioPress provides a spread of Website positioning-friendly themes with skilled designs and nice customizability.
- Elegant Themes: The creators of the favored Divi theme, Elegant Themes supplies a group of well-designed and feature-rich themes backed by wonderful buyer help professionals and a strong refund coverage.

#16 Double-Verify the Refund Coverage
Should you’re going to spend money on a premium theme, it’s vital to verify the refund coverage of buy to make sure that you will have ample time to resolve on its high quality. Numerous themes provide a 30-day no questions requested refund coverage — so that you’ve got loads of time to check issues and make contact with help must you encounter points.
The identical goes for theme builders, too. A lot of them provide a free trial or have a return coverage in place for dealing with dissatisfied clients. Simply be looking out for this when studying via their options and phrases.
#17 Take a Cellular-First Method
Responsive design is a must have characteristic for many bloggers and web site homeowners, however the mobile-first strategy takes it one step additional. By designing your WordPress theme for cell gadgets first, you possibly can be certain that the gadgets with the trickiest design necessities, with an enormous number of display screen decisions and {hardware} choices, get essentially the most consideration out of your design workforce.
Whereas not all industries necessitate a mobile-first strategy, it’s nonetheless a terrific characteristic to be looking out for to make sure that cell customers have the perfect person expertise potential when accessing your website.
#18 Guarantee Trendy Browser Compatibility
Though most individuals use the identical standard browsers — similar to Chrome, Firefox, and Safari — they’re removed from the one choices. There are dozens of browsers you possibly can select from, and never all of them render content material and pictures in the identical method.
Good builders know this, and be certain that their themes play properly with most browsers by following established greatest practices for coding and design.
